Lady Yotes Drop Overtime Thriller to Rocky

Shea Yuma had the Yotes lone goal vs. Rocky Mountain
Box Score SPOKANE, Wash. - Alex Harvey scored the game-winning goal with seven minutes remaining in the second overtime session, helping No. 21 ranked Rocky Mountain defeat The College of Idaho, 2-1, at the Red Lion Cascade/Frontier Challenge.

After an uneventful first overtime session, the Bears (3-0) had a chance early in the second extra session, when Therese Hagbyhn drove a 20-yard shot wide of the mark. However, Harvey made a run down the left side and found the net in the 103rd minute to give Rocky their third win of the early season.

After a scoreless first half, Harvey got the Bears on the board in the 71st minute, flicking home a cross from Hagbyhn to give RMC the 1-0 lead. It would last until the 86th minute, when the Yotes (1-2) Shea Yuma made a run down the left side and beat keeper Malin Johansseon for the equalizer.

Rocky held an 11-6 edge in total shots, while holding an 18-10 edge in fouls.

C of I returns to action tomorrow, meeting Great Falls at 3:30 p.m.
